What to Fix Before Approving Atomizers
Good atomizers specs describe the failure boundaries, not just the target. Stating what is unacceptable gives the factory a clear production window instead of a single point they will miss half the time.
| Product category | Pod system |
|---|---|
| Resistance band | 1.0 - 1.2 ohm |
| Capacity tolerance | +/- 3% |
| Puff count method | Machine cycle 3s on / 27s off |
| Master carton | 400 units |
| Carton weight | 8.0 kg |
| Shelf life | 24 months |
| Storage | 15-25 C, dry, away from direct light |

Practical Checklist
- Ask how the factory measures puff count, then compare like with like.
- Model landed cost, not ex-works price, when comparing quotes.
- Plan the switch from air to sea freight before you need it.
- Confirm the current customs classification with your own broker.
- Check carton dimensions against your freight quote before confirming.
- Write the complaint threshold into the order terms.
